Decoding the Troy Ounce

Let’s dive deeper into the significance of the troy ounce. While the avoirdupois ounce is commonly used in everyday contexts, the troy ounce is tailored explicitly for precious metals. It derives its name from the city of Troyes in France, a historical hub for the trade of precious metals. It is slightly heavier than its avoirdupois counterpart, making it the preferred unit of measurement in the world of gold, silver, platinum, and palladium.

Understanding the distinction is vital for investors. Gold prices are quoted per troy ounce, forming the baseline for transactions. Whether you’re buying or selling, having a firm grasp of this unit ensures accurate valuation. Imagine purchasing a gold bar without realizing the price is per troy ounce—this oversight could lead to miscalculations and financial consequences. Therefore, acknowledging the uniqueness of the troy ounce is the first step towards making informed decisions in the intricate world of precious metals.

The Prowess of Gold Bars

Now, let’s shift our focus to the allure of gold bars. These tangible representations of wealth come in various sizes, each denominated in troy ounces. The most common include 1-ounce, 10-ounce, and kilogram bars. The choice between them depends on your investment goals, risk tolerance, and budget.

Beyond their weight, the value of gold bars is influenced by factors like purity and craftsmanship. Produced precisely by reputable mints, Minted bars often carry a higher premium than cast bars. When investing in gold bars, consider these nuances to maximize the potential returns on your investment. The troy ounce, the common language for these transactions, allows you to confidently compare and evaluate gold bars.

Beyond Bullion: The World of Gold Bars

The decision to buy gold goes beyond the mere acquisition of the metal. It involves a nuanced understanding of the different forms gold can take. Cast bars, produced by melting and pouring gold into molds, exhibit a rustic charm. On the other hand, minted bars, crafted with precision and often featuring intricate designs, appeal to collectors and investors alike.

Consider the reputation of the mint or refinery when purchasing gold bars. Reputable establishments are more likely to produce high-quality bars with accurate weights and purity levels. The troy ounce, as the standard unit of measurement, ensures consistency in these transactions. By delving into the details of gold bar types and their production processes, you enhance your ability to make well-informed choices that align with your investment goals.

Unveiling the Value in Scrap Gold

There’s value beyond traditional avenues for the savvy investor, and scrap gold investment is a prime example. Old jewelry, dental gold, and other discarded gold items can be refined and transformed into valuable assets. Calculating the potential returns from scrap gold involves assessing the weight in troy ounces and factoring in refining costs.

Scrap gold provides an additional layer of diversification to your portfolio. It’s a sustainable and resourceful way to invest in gold while contributing to environmental conservation by recycling existing resources. Embracing the potential in scrap gold requires a keen eye for identifying opportunities and a thorough understanding of the troy ounce, the common denominator in valuing these hidden treasures.
